Warrior vs Union Springs
Side-by-side comparison
How does Warrior, AL compare to Union Springs, AL? Warrior has a population of 3,204 with a median household income of $56,133, while Union Springs has 3,287 residents and a median income of $25,828.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Warrior, AL | Union Springs, AL |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 3,204 | 3,287 | -2.5% |
| Median Age | 49.7 | 31.4 | +58.3% |
| Foreign Born % | 0.3% | 6.6% | -95.5% |
| Metric | Warrior | Union Springs |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$56,133 | $25,828 | +117.3% |
| Unemployment | 6.1% | 8.3% | -26.5% |
| Poverty Rate | 15.8% | 45.3% | -65.1% |
| Bachelor's+ | 5.5% | 14.8% | -62.8% |
| Metric | Warrior | Union Springs |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$152,100 | $77,300 | +96.8% |
| Median Rent | $1006/mo | $659/mo | +52.7% |
| Housing Units | 1,605 | 1,637 | -2.0% |
